Simba Sleep has built its mattresses with temperature regulation in mind. Its cooling technology is designed to combine breathable materials, open-cell foam, and airflow-enhancing spring layers to encourage heat dissipation and improve circulation. Rather than retaining warmth, the layered construction is intended to promote a cooler, fresher feel — a feature ideal for the summer months.

The most budget-friendly option in the mattress range is the Hybrid Essential (was £699, now £559.20), which packs Simba Sleep tech into a trimmed-down design.

It offers cooling, medium-firm support, and solid motion isolation — meaning it can absorb and minimise the transfer of movement between parts of the bed. Designed with nine zoned support areas and structured foam, it delivers a "hugged" feel with targeted alignment and cooling performance.

However, with only four layers of foam and micro springs, it's a more modest 20cm deep. Simba Sleep has patented its own Simbatex foam technology that's designed to promote airflow throughout the design — keeping you cool while you sleep in the hot summer months.

It's rated as "medium" support, so it should be good for most sleepers. It could be a better choice for back and side sleepers seeking quality support at an accessible price.

Simba Sleep is a British success story, with its award-winning hybrid mattresses designed and manufactured in the UK from a factory in Derbyshire. Meanwhile, the supportive pocket-springs are made in Leeds from British steel. "We love that Simba can source locally and support one of the great trades remaining in the UK — we are lovingly handmade and homemade," the company says.

Founded in 2015, Simba started with a single mattress design that combined memory foam, responsive springs, and temperature-regulating layers to create balanced comfort and support. Since then, the brand has expanded its range to include hybrid and premium mattresses, pillows, duvets, and bed frames.
